Dr. Brent Lenz trained for over 11 years in order to specialize in the practice of Orthodontics.
He attended Duke University for his undergraduate education and then proceeded to the University of North Carolina-Chapel Hill School of Dentistry.
Dr. Lenz was one of only two members of his class to graduate with honors and distinction at North Carolina.
Dr. Lenz then went on to complete his orthodontic training from the University of Tennessee Health Science Center in Memphis.
Dr. Lenz is a member of the American and Southern Association of Orthodontists, to name a few.

Your scheduled appointment time has been reserved specifically for you.
We request a 24-hour notice if you need to cancel your appointment.
We are aware that unforeseen events sometimes require missing an appointment.
After missing your second appointment without notifying us 24 hours in advance, you are subject to being charged an additional fee.
If your insurance covers orthodontic treatment, you will receive the benefit of reduced personal costs.
Many insurance policies have a lifetime orthodontic benefit that is distinct from regular dental insurance.

Orthodontic problems can affect both children and adults - even those who wore braces when they were young.
That's because teeth are more mobile than you might think.
In fact, teeth move very gradually all the time in response to the normal forces of biting and chewing.
But the teeth can also be pushed out of proper alignment when, for example, young children develop unhealthy habits such as thumb sucking or tongue thrusting.
These and other orthodontic problems usually become apparent around age 7, when the permanent teeth have started to come in.
